Speaker. My
questions today are for the Premier. It gets back to my Member’s statement and discussions we’ve had in this House regarding the deliberations over the ’08–09 budget and notification letters that were sent out to employees.
I know, going through the process, that there have been decisions made by the government to notify employees not only for this year’s budget, but if you look at Transportation and ITI, there’s a clear indication that notification letters have been sent out to employees who are going to be affected in the ’09–10 budget.
I’d like the Premier to explain to me and explain to the House how the government can operate like this without us having passed the legislation that would give them the authority to do these things.
